Make sure you have the correct operating voltage before switching your amplifier on. • The HD AMP is CLASS I equipment. It is essential that it is connected to a MAINS socket outlet with a protective earthing connection.
DO NOT block the intake or outlet ventilation holes; make sure to leave space behind the amplifier for the warm air to evacuate properly. If you have a thick carpet, it is essential to place the HD AMP on a stand to allow an uninterrupted air intake and Status LED optimal thermal dissipation.

In some instances, the HD AMP might turn off to protect itself, or your loudspeakers. In this case, turn the Mains switch to OFF (O) on the back of the unit, wait for 2 minutes and turn it ON (I) again.

A DC (direct current) component generated from the amplifier could damage your loudspeakers. If a DC component of more than ± 2.5V appears on the output of the HD AMP, the front LED will blink fast in red and the amplifier will shut down. Thermal problem If the amplifier runs too hot, it will shut down automatically.
